Weather Alert : Rain expected in a few areas today

August 21, 2023 at 9:20 AM

Showers are expected in a few areas of Sri Lanka today, while fair weather will prevail over most parts of the country, the Department of Meteorology stated. 

Accordingly, a few showers will occur in the Western and Sabaragamuwa provinces and in the Galle and Matara districts. 

Showers or thundershowers will occur at a few places in the Mullaitivu district during the evening or night. 

Mainly fair weather will prevail elsewhere over the Island. 

Fairly strong winds of about 40-45 kmph can be expected in the western slopes of the central hills, North-Central and North-Western provinces, and Trincomalee, Hambantota and Monaragala districts. 

Meanwhile, showers may occur in a few sea areas off the coast extending from Colombo to Matara via Galle.

Winds will be south-westerly and speed will be 25-35 kmph. Wind speed may increase up to 45-55 kmph at times in the sea areas off the coast extending from Hambantota to Pottuvil and from Puttalam to Trincomalee via Kankasanthurai and Mannar. 

The sea areas off the coast extending from Hambantota to Pottuvil and from Puttalam to Kankasanthurai via Mannar can be rough at times. (NewsWire)
